Keyworld Locksmith Incorporated

Keyworld Locksmith Incorporated

Home Services in Newark, NJ

Home Services Keys & Locksmiths

Contact us

Location

95 Brill St.,
Newark , NJ 07105 UNITED STATES

Reviews

Keyworld Locksmith Incorporated 973-344-4346
95 Brill St.,
Newark , NJ 07105 UNITED STATES
$
Keyworld Locksmith Incorporated

Detail information

Company name
Keyworld Locksmith Incorporated
Category
Home Services
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Keyworld Locksmith Incorporated

Contacts Location Details